  • Yes but there is a way you can create local variables like you create global variables. I am not talking about instance variables. If you click on the event tab and then put your mouse pointer over add variable it says add local or global variable but when I click on it I only get global. I downloaded Kyatric's capx for Asteroids to practice because I am new to this software and he uses a lot of local variables that I can't find how to create.

  • I had trouble with this too at first so I'll post a reply for others.

    The trick here is to right click in the Event Margin and select it from the "Add" sub-menu.
